Comparative Performance Of Different Nozzles On Deposition Of Entomopathogenic Nematodes On Chickpea Leaves

Abstract

An experiment was conducted to evaluate the performance of different types of nozzles fitted with hand compression knapssac sprayer on deposition of Steinernema sayeedae, S. seemae, S. qazii. Five common nozzles viz., flood jet nozzle, flat fan nozzle, broad cone nozzle, hollow cone nozzle (plastic type) and hollow cone nozzle (brass type) were taken in this study. EPNs@50,000 IJs/lit.of water was sprayed on 8 chickpea leaves kept in a plastic trays. The number of live EPN deposited on each leaf was counted. Maximum EPN was deposited in case of flood jet nozzle (607 IJs/leaf) showing its superiority over others as this nozzle resulted in least shredding and clogging of EPNs. This was followed by flat fan nozzle, while broad cone nozzle and hollow con nozzle were found very detrimental to EPNs.
